the Sacramento Municipal Utility District is hereby submitting Special Report Number 82-03.
On March 12, 1982 a drum containing contaminated equipment, which was being shipped from Rancho Seco Nuclear Generating Station to Babcock and Wilcox, was discovered by the carrier to have a hole through the barrel wall.
Chem-Rad personnel at Rancho Seco were notified, as well as the California Public Health Department, the Nuclear Regulatory Conmission, and Babcock and Wilcox. Since the hole was about the size of a nail hole, immediate action consisted of merely covering the hole with tape until a survey could be made to detennine if any contamination had been released.
A survey by the NRC verified that no contamination had resulted. The barrel was retur 2d to Rancho Seco for corrective action.
Subsequent investigation revealed that the plastic inner liner had not been penetrated. The contaminated material was re-barreled and shipped March 16, 1982. The original barrel was a standard 17H drum, as was the replacement barrel.
